G05B19/423

DRAGGING DEMONSTRATION SYSTEM AND METHOD
20210291364 · 2021-09-23 · ·

A dragging demonstration system and method. The dragging demonstration system comprises: a model identification module configured to build a static model of a robot and identify model parameters, wherein the static model comprises a gravity model and a Coulomb friction model; a feedforward compensation module configured to convey the identified model parameters to a current ring of each joint motor of the robot in a feedforward way according to the identified model parameters; and a data recording module configured to record the position information of each joint of the robot so that the robot can repeat the demonstration action. The system and method can make a user push the robot quite easily to implement dragging demonstration.

CONTROL SYSTEM AND CONTROL METHOD
20210299861 · 2021-09-30 ·

The invention decreases time required for a robot teaching operation, and reduces burden on an operator. A teaching operation assistance system includes teaching data including a target position/attitude of an end effector disposed at the tip of a mounting robot and robot control information corresponding to each target position/attitude; a laser tracker measuring the position/attitude of the end effector when the mounting robot has been operated in accordance with the teaching data; and a corrected teaching data creation unit for creating corrected teaching data, which is obtained by correcting the teaching data to bring the position/attitude measured by the laser tracker closer to the target position/attitude of the end effector in the teaching data. The laser tracker defines a coordinate system by detecting the positions of three coordinate system-defining reflectors disposed on a flat plate portion, and measures the position/attitude of the end effector in the coordinate system.

Power tool operation recording and playback

Systems and methods of operating power tools. The method includes receiving a command to start a recording mode at a first electronic processor of a first power tool, and receiving at the first electronic processor, a measured parameter from a sensor of the first power tool while a first motor of the first power tool is operating. The method also includes generating a recorded motor parameter by recording the measured parameter, on a first memory of the first power tool, when the first power tool operates in the recording mode, and transmitting, with a first transceiver of the first power tool, the recorded motor parameter. The method further includes receiving the recorded motor parameter at an external device, transmitting the recorded motor parameter to a second power tool via the external device, and receiving the recorded motor parameter via a second transceiver of the second power tool.

Robot teaching device, and robot teaching method

To enhance the productivity of an offline teaching work by visualizing the working position, path, and the like of an end effector in offline teaching. A robot teaching device, includes: a teaching point marker display unit configured to display, on a GUI, teaching point markers for marking teaching points in a three-dimensional modeling space in which at least a three-dimensional model of a robot including an end effector and a three-dimensional model of a work piece are arranged, the teaching points serving as target passing points of the end effector; a joined path display unit configured to display, on the GUI, a joined path, which is a path connecting successive points among the teaching points to each other; and a changing point marker display unit configured to display, on the GUI, a changing point marker marking a point at which a working state of the end effector changes.

Robot teaching device, and robot teaching method

To enhance the productivity of an offline teaching work by visualizing the working position, path, and the like of an end effector in offline teaching. A robot teaching device, includes: a teaching point marker display unit configured to display, on a GUI, teaching point markers for marking teaching points in a three-dimensional modeling space in which at least a three-dimensional model of a robot including an end effector and a three-dimensional model of a work piece are arranged, the teaching points serving as target passing points of the end effector; a joined path display unit configured to display, on the GUI, a joined path, which is a path connecting successive points among the teaching points to each other; and a changing point marker display unit configured to display, on the GUI, a changing point marker marking a point at which a working state of the end effector changes.

Robot control method
11090814 · 2021-08-17 · ·

A control device includes a robot control section that controls a robot including a hand and a force detecting section; and an operation-mode switching section that switches, when storing a position and a posture of the robot, a first mode for moving the robot by the robot control section until an external force applied to the hand satisfies a predetermined condition and a second mode for moving the robot by the robot control section on the basis of an external force applied to a first part included in the robot.

Robot control method
11090814 · 2021-08-17 · ·

A control device includes a robot control section that controls a robot including a hand and a force detecting section; and an operation-mode switching section that switches, when storing a position and a posture of the robot, a first mode for moving the robot by the robot control section until an external force applied to the hand satisfies a predetermined condition and a second mode for moving the robot by the robot control section on the basis of an external force applied to a first part included in the robot.

TEACHING METHOD AND ROBOT SYSTEM
20210237261 · 2021-08-05 ·

A teaching method for detecting external force applied to a robot arm, driving the robot arm with force control based on the external force, and teaching a position and a posture of the robot arm, the teaching method including gradually relaxing, according to an elapsed time from when operation of the robot arm is started or a movement amount of the robot arm from when the operation of the robot arm is started, a restrictive condition for restricting the driving of the robot arm.

ROBOT TEACHING SYSTEM

The present disclosure relates to a robot teaching system, which moves a robot according to an external force applied from the outside so that the robot has a location and posture intended for teaching and then teaches a location and posture of the moved robot, and the robot teaching system comprises: an arm including a plurality of articular shafts and a plurality of links connected by the plurality of articular shafts; a plurality of strain gauges respectively coupled to frames of the plurality of links to measure a deformation value of the link that is deformed by the external force; and a calculating device configured to estimate the external force from the deformation value of the link obtained by the plurality of strain gauges, calculate a teaching force from the external force and move the robot by an operation corresponding to the teaching force.

Robot system and method for controlling a robot system
11040455 · 2021-06-22 · ·

The present invention relates to a robotic system having at least one robotic arm, a control unit for controlling the robotic arm and a robotic arm sensor system, wherein the controller and robotic arm sensor system are designed to respond to predetermined haptic gestures of the user acting on the robotic arm in such a way that the robotic system performs at least one predetermined operation associated with the haptic gesture.